
The reference number is the only thing linking your GCash transfer to your casino wallet. Here is what happens when it expires, gets typed wrong, or goes missing — and how to recover.
Most Filipino first-timers do GCash deposits perfectly on the first run. The small minority who hit a snag almost always trip on one thing: the reference number. This guide fixes that before it becomes a 24-hour wait.
It is a short serial code — usually 8 to 12 digits — that the operator generates when you open the deposit screen. It links your real-world GCash transfer to your casino-side wallet. Think of it as a mailing address label. The money is the package, the reference number is the address. Without the address, the package goes to a warehouse for manual sorting, which takes up to 24 hours.
Do not panic. Do not send a second ₱100 "to fix it". Open live chat, paste the GCash transaction ID (visible on the GCash receipt), paste your casino username. The support agent will cross-match and credit manually within 2-4 hours during business hours or 8-16 hours overnight. When a GCash transfer arrives without a valid reference number — or with the wrong one, or with one that expired — the operator's automated wallet-credit pipeline cannot match the funds to your casino account. The deposit drops into a manual reconciliation queue. A human support agent cross-references the GCash transaction ID against open deposit attempts, matches it to your username, and credits the wallet by hand.
During business hours (Asia/Manila 09:00–18:00), the queue runs roughly every 15 minutes — typical credit time 2 to 4 hours from drop. Outside business hours, the queue runs once per 8-hour shift — credit time stretches to 8 to 16 hours overnight. Saturday and Sunday submissions clear Monday morning if reconciliation needs human action; auto-matched failures (expired references with the GCash receipt still attached) clear faster on weekends because the auto-matcher runs continuously.
The reference number is 8 to 12 digits. A single digit-swap (typing 5 instead of 6, or transposing two digits) produces a "wrong number" failure. The operator receives money tagged to a non-existent reference; the auto-matcher rejects it; the deposit drops to manual reconciliation. SPNT support data across the bench window shows typed-in references fail at 7× the rate of copy-pasted references. Always copy. Operators expose a one-tap copy icon next to the number; use it.
Reference numbers expire after 15 minutes (some operators 30) precisely because the operator's reconciliation engine recycles the number space. An expired reference is no longer guaranteed unique — using it can trigger a "duplicate reference" rejection that drops both deposits to manual queue. Always use the newest reference shown on the cashier screen. If you switched apps and came back, refresh the cashier screen first.
If you sent money without a reference, paste these three pieces into operator live chat: (1) GCash transaction ID from the GCash receipt screen, (2) the date/time stamp of the send, (3) your casino username. Avoid "what happened, why didn't my deposit go through" — the agent needs the IDs first.
